05 April 2006
03 April 2006
SEO Tools, Internet Tools and Webmaster Tools at Self SEO
by 2 othersSEO tools, search engine tools and webmaster tools Welcome to Self SEO. The idea of this website is to combine various search engine optimization tools, internet tools and webmaster tools in one place and help webmasters to build a successfull website. In
26 March 2006
1
(3 marks)